What makes it special

Fresh mint, muddled to release the oils. Most cafes skip the muddling step, which is why their mojitos taste like flavored soda. Ours actually taste of mint. The lime is fresh-squeezed, not from bottled juice.

What is in it

Fresh mint leaves (muddled), fresh lime juice, sugar syrup, soda water, ice. Garnished with lime wedge and a mint sprig. Tall glass.
